Like everyone else, you are probably concerned with making sure that you or your loved ones are only eating the healthiest food. But how do you ensure this? Here are some tips on how to eat healthy at all times?
1. Eat small portions. This is something that all weight-loss programs recommend. Eating healthy does not only mean eating healthy foods. It also means eating the right amount of food. Most people remember that their stomach is only the size of their fist. Take a look at your fist and you will have a good idea how large your stomach is. Yes, it is NOT that big. In fact, it is smaller than you think. It only needs a small amount of food, so remember this every time you eat your meals.
2. Take the time to savor your food. It is easier for you to remember proper food portioning if you are eating slowly. Savor your food and enjoy it. It is meant to be enjoyed not gobbled without care. Chew your food slowly and properly. By doing this, you will give your stomach enough time to send the “I’m full” signal to the brain. Again, eating a healthy meal does not start or end with ensuring healthy ingredients or preparing healthy foods. It also includes eating the right amount of food.
3. Drink a glass of water before every meal. This is probably the most effective way of ensuring that you will eat only the right amount of food. In fact, you should take a sip of water every now and then all throughout the meal. You will be able to avoid overeating.
4. Eat the right kinds of foods. This means adding more fruits, vegetables, beans, nuts, grains and seeds into your diet. Opt for foods that are rich in anti-oxidants and fiber. Avoid foods that are rich in sugar, salt, hydrogenated oils and cholesterol. Avoid processed foods or corn syrups with high fructose content. Avoid eating starchy foods. Carbohydrates are converted into fats if they are not burned quickly.
When eating out, are there ways to ensure that you will be eating healthy? Definitely! You just have to know how to eat healthy whenever you eat out. Here are some tips on how to do this:
1. Enjoy your food. Do not worry too much about ordering meals that are less unhealthy. Not everything marked as healthy and served in restaurants are actually healthy. So, take your time to order something that you would enjoy eating and ask the waiter or the chef to take out items that are not healthy. Of course, you can always just avoid eating them without needing to get them removed.
2. Always cut your meal in half. Just like everyone else, your parents probably told you to “finish your food” or “don’t waste your meal”, so you are probably compelled to eat everything on your plate. Unfortunately, there are restaurants that serve large food portions. If you would like to make sure that you keep to your portions, you should cut your meal in half. You can eat one half and bring home the other and eat it later. Get the half-portion placed inside the take-home box even before you start eating, so you can avoid eating the whole meal altogether. This way you will not blow up your diet and still avoid wasting food or money.
3. Do a little research before you dine out. If you want to make sure that you eat healthy, you need to make sure that you make the right choice. McDonalds is definitely not the best choice. Go online and do a little restaurant research in your area. Look for establishments that offer healthy foods.

Food poisoning can be very unpleasant. It can also be quite deadly. There are some things you have to remember in order to avoid eating poisoned or stale food. It does not matter if you are eating out or eating at home. You can fall victim to food poisoning, so it is definitely a good idea to take note of these tips.
Understand Food Poisoning and Its Causes
Basically, this happens when you ingest food or drink contaminated with bacteria, parasites, chemicals or toxins. To be specific, this is actually caused more by ingestion of food contaminated with toxins or chemicals. Generally, however, the term is commonly used to describe sickness caused by ingestion of contaminated food or drink.
There are many causes of food contamination. Foods may be contaminated from the very first start. Fruits and vegetables that have been grown using fertilizers and chemicals have the potential to be contaminated. Never eat fruits or vegetables without washing them first. Improper food hygiene can definitely cause food contamination.
Learn the Tips and Tricks on How to Prevent Food Contamination
Bacteria and viruses are everywhere, so it is easy to get your food contaminated with these things. Therefore, it is important that you observe proper food hygiene in order to minimize or eliminate possible contamination. You should have a dedicated approach to correct food preparation and hygiene during food processing and food preparation. There should also be proper food storage.
You need to make sure that areas used for food processing are clean and free from dirt, viruses or bacteria. Cross contamination can easily occur, so make sure that you use the right tools and equipments. For instance, if you have wooden chopping boards, make sure that you have two, one to use for chopping meat and the other to use for chopping fruits and vegetables.
Foods should be stored properly as well. Do not mix raw meat with fruits and vegetables. This can result to cross contamination. Try to discover what foods can be cause cross contaminations.
You should also be very careful when preparing food. Often, contamination occurs during this stage. Make sure that you wash your hands before you handle foods. The kitchen implements and spaces should be clean and wash thoroughly before using them.
These are just a few of the things that you can do in order to avoid food poisoning. In truth, care should be exercised right from the start. You need to learn how to shop with care. You should make it a habit to check expiration dates especially of raw foods like meat and poultry products. You should also make sure that grocery items are correctly separated. Do not mix food items like fruits and raw meat. Store food items properly. Foods that should be kept in the freezer should be stored in the freezer immediately.
By doing these simple things, you will be able to protect yourself, your family or your customers from food poisoning.

Learning how to achieve your career goals is crucial to your success. People are juggling different things daily. They have to deal with work and family. Every day, they face numerous demands from different directions. It is easy to lose sight of one’s goals. It is easy to let go of one’s ambition.
Career resolutions are soon given up. People handle their goals differently. Some people allow setbacks to drain their energy. Some people allow fear to limit their potential. Setting career objectives will definitely help you avoid these pitfalls and achieve your goals.
Achieving Your Career Goals
The key to your success lies on knowing what you want. It is also important that you learn to recognize potential pitfalls and drawback, so you will be able to avoid getting stuck. You also need to understand the different cycles involved in setting career objectives and achieving these objectives. But what are these stages? How do you deal with these stages?
Setting Career Objectives Stage
This stage consists of two phases. These are career goal awareness and embracing your own goals.
- Career Goal Awareness. This is the first step to accomplishing your goals. You need to be aware of the changes that you have to create in your life and in your career. This is particularly true if there are areas in your life especially in your career that you are dissatisfied with –or that you feel need fixing.
- Embrace your goals and own up to them. Goals that you own up to are easier to accomplish because you embrace them. Your goals should not be based on what you think or feel your parents, friends or colleagues want for you. Unless your goals are your own, you will find it hard to accomplish them. You will not have the drive that you will need in order to achieve these goals.
Goal Mobilization Stage
This is the second stage to setting career objectives. This is actually the stage where you feel most optimistic and energized. It is during this stage that you consider all options and contemplate on some ideas. You need to be realistic with your plans.
If you start out with a really ambitious one, your enthusiasm may eventually fizzle out as you meet up with difficulties and obstacles along the way. However, do not be afraid to mobilize energy. Do not allow yourself to be immobilized by your own fears and insecurities.
However, be careful about setting unrealistic goals. Be careful about making unreasonable demands on yourself as well. You will find it easier to achieve your goals if you will learn to take it a step at a time. Break down your goals into small achievable steps. You will feel more confident if you do it this way.
Surround yourself with people who believe in you and your capabilities. Face it –
it is not easy to go after your dream. You need someone to cheer you on and encourage you. There are self-help groups that you can join. You can also consult with a career mentor. Having someone cheering you on will make a huge difference in your success. He or she will help you maintain and sustain your momentum.
Goal Action Stage
This is the stage where you actually put your plans in motion. There are people who get discourage at this point once they are confronted with the reality of their goals or the tasks involved in achieving these goals. It is hard and it gets harder as days go on. Achieving your objectives may take longer than you expected. So, how do you make it easier for you?
- Be flexible. Do not be stubborn and do not insist too much on perfection. You need to be flexible. Do not be afraid to experiment. As chefs, you should know that there are different ways to skin a fish, so do not be afraid to consider different ways to make things happen for you. There are many options available to you – always remember that. There are approaches that may work better than what you have initially considered, so do not close your mind off these approaches.
- Face your fears. Do not give up too easily. Do not let your fear get the best of you. Do not lose sight of your goal and do not let fear cloud your judgment and undermine your resolution.
- Give yourself a break every now and then. Do not push yourself too hard. Do not be too hard on yourself. When faced with huge hurdles, remember that there are numerous approaches to any problem. It can be scary and you may tend to undermine your capabilities, but do not lose focus on what you hope to achieve. If something is not working out for you, then consider other options or other possibilities.
Goal Setting Satisfaction
Setting career objectives end with celebrating what you have accomplished. Do not overlook whatever you have accomplished – no matter how little you may think they are. You need to learn how to appreciate the completion of your goals. It may not be exactly what you had in mind when you begin your pursuit of these goals, but you have to celebrate the fact that you actually had the courage to pursue them. Now, you can set your mind to achieving new and higher goals if you want.
